Global Settings

2 min read

The Global Settings in FluentBooking help you manage the core setup of your booking system. Here, you’ll find essential options like admin email preferences, payment settings, email templates, and theme customization. You can also define default behaviors for new bookings.

In this guide, we’ll walk you through how to configure your Global Settings and explore the different options available under the General Settings tab.

General Settings  #

Go to the Settings tab from your FluentBooking dashboard. This will take you to the Global Settings page. From the left sidebar, click on General Settings to get started.

Email Settings #

In the General Settings section, you’ll find key options to help you manage how your bookings work. Here’s what you can configure:

  • Admin Email
    Set the email address where admin notifications will be sent for new bookings, cancellations, or updates.
  • Calendar Start From
    Choose which day of the week your calendar view should start with (e.g., Sunday or Monday).
  • Default Time Format
    Select your preferred time format, either 12-hour (AM/PM) or 24-hour clock.
  • Mark Booking as Cancelled Automatically After
    If a booking isn’t confirmed (e.g., unpaid or not manually approved) within a set time, it will be automatically marked as cancelled.
  • Mark Booking as Completed Automatically After
    Automatically mark bookings as completed after a certain amount of time has passed since the scheduled appointment.
  • Default Country for Phone Field
    Set a default country code (like +880 for Bangladesh) in the phone number field to help users fill in their number easily.
  • Summary Email
    Get automated booking summary emails on a daily or selected weekday, depending on your settings. This keeps you up-to-date with your latest bookings.

Payment Settings #

If you’d like to accept payments for your booking events, start by enabling the payment feature. Simply check the Enable Payment Module box.

Once enabled, you’ll see a dropdown menu where you can select the currency you’d like to use to accept payments.

Email Settings #

The Email Settings section lets you configure how emails are sent from FluentBooking. Here’s a breakdown of each option:

  • From Name
    The name that appears as the sender in all booking-related emails (e.g., confirmations, reminders, cancellations).
  • From Email Address
    The email address shown as the sender of your booking emails.
  • Reply-To Name
    The name users will see when they hit “Reply” to a booking email.
  • Reply-To Email
    The email address where replies from guests will be sent.
  • Use Host Name as From Name for Booking Emails to Guest
    When enabled, the host’s name will automatically be used as the sender name in emails sent to guests.
  • Use Host Email for Reply-To Value for Booking Emails to Guest
    When enabled, the host’s email will be used as the Reply-To email address for guest messages.
  • Include ICS File Attachment in Booking Confirmation Email
    Enable this to attach an .ics (calendar) file to confirmation emails, allowing guests to easily add the booking to their calendars.
  • Email Footer for Booking-Related Emails
    Customize the footer text that appears at the bottom of all booking-related emails.

Theme #

In the Theme settings, you can choose how your booking page appears to users. You have three options:

  • Light Mode – Displays the booking page with a light theme.
  • Dark Mode – Shows the booking page in a dark theme.
  • System Default – Automatically adapts to the user’s device theme preference.

This allows you to create a more personalized and accessible experience for your users.
